The Chicago Cubs (88–68) and New York Mets (80–76) both enter Tuesday night’s matchup at Wrigley Field looking to snap losing streaks.
Chicago has dropped four straight, while New York has fallen in two in a row. With playoff races tightening, every game counts, and this one has the feel of October.
First pitch is set for 7:40 p.m. ET on TBS, MARQ, and SNY.

⚾ Pitching Matchup
Cubs Starter – Cade Horton (RHP)
- Record: 11-4
- ERA: 2.66
- WHIP: 1.10
- SO/9: 7.4
- BAA: .220
🟢 Recent Form (last 5 starts):
- 28.1 IP, 3 ER allowed, 25 K – pure dominance.
- Held opponents scoreless in 2 of the last 5 outings.
Mets Starter – David Peterson (LHP)
- Record: 9-6
- ERA: 3.98
- WHIP: 1.33
- SO/9: 8.0
- BAA: .254
🔴 Recent Form (last 5 starts):
- 24 IP, 23 ER allowed, ERA near 9.00.
- Gave up 6 ER to San Diego in the last outing.
Edge: Cubs. Horton is rolling, while Peterson has been shaky.

📋 Key Injuries
Cubs
- Kyle Tucker (Calf) – IL
- Justin Steele (Elbow) – 60-Day IL
- Owen Caissie (Concussion) – IL
- Miguel Amaya (Ankle) – IL
Mets
- Jesse Winker (Back) – 60-Day IL
- Griffin Canning (Achilles) – 60-Day IL
- Frankie Montás (Elbow) – 60-Day IL
- Tylor Megill (Elbow) – 60-Day IL
- Multiple bullpen arms sidelined (Minter, Nunez, Smith).
Impact: Mets’ pitching depth is severely tested.
